NATIVE LANDS COURT.
Notice under the Native Land Acts, 1873-74, of Times and Places for investigating Claims.

NOTICE is hereby given that at the Court fixed to be holden at Cambridge, Waikato, on the 10th day
of May, next, the claims, on behalf of themselves and others, of the several persons whose names are
mentioned in the first column of the Schedule hereunder written, to the several blocks of land, of
which the names and localities are mentioned in the second column, the boundaries of which were published
in former Notices, will be investigated.

Auckland, April 5th, 1880.

A. J. DICKEY,
Chief Clerk.
